| 
 
| 赞 | 0 |  
| VIP | 0 |  
| 好人卡 | 1 |  
| 积分 | 0 |  
| 经验 | 1252 |  
| 最后登录 | 2013-5-25 |  
| 在线时间 | 23 小时 |  
 Lv1.梦旅人 
	梦石0 星屑49 在线时间23 小时注册时间2013-1-12帖子44 | 
| 
本來是在提問區幫人寫點東西,
x
加入我们,或者,欢迎回来。您需要 登录 才可以下载或查看,没有帐号?注册会员  結果由於自己太菜實在是折騰了很久,快有1個小時了吧
  (其實就是個十分簡單的小腳本(。 雖然覺得可能會有前輩在這之前已經發過類似的了,
 但還是為了早日脫離流浪者行列奮鬥一下吧~~
 
 誒,都是很蠢的笨辦法耶
   那位前輩能幫忙簡化一下呢,感激不盡!
 复制代码#=====================================================
# ○ VX/VA 更替領隊角色
#                - BY 哀箏一弄湘江曲
#-----------------------------------------------------
#  用法為:                   
#   將本段腳本插入腳本庫的main上方,        
#   在事件腳本中插入"换领队(x, y)"        
#   其中,不需要雙引號,且將x,y替換為以下數字:  
#     x = 此處替換為樓主要換成領隊的角色的數據庫id
#     y = 隊伍的人數
#=====================================================
    
class Game_Interpreter
  def 换领队(x, y)
    a = [ ]
    leader_actor = $game_party.members[0]
    leader_actor_id = leader_actor.id
    if $game_party.members.include?($game_actors[x])
      for i in 0...y
        a[i] = $game_party.members[i].id
        if i == 0
          a[i] = x
        elsif $game_actors[x] == $game_party.members[i]
          a[i] = leader_actor_id
        end
      end
      for i in 0...y
        $game_party.remove_actor(a[i])
      end
      for i in 0...y
        $game_party.add_actor(a[i])
      end
    end
  end
end
 | 
 |